Abstract

We studied 42 cases with ossification of posterior longitudinal ligament of cervical spine. The instability or narrowing of cervical disk and formation of osteophyte are found in many cases.Cloward's anterior spinal fusion is effective in many cases.We must take notice of the interveriebral disk in the patients who have ossification of cervical posterior longitudinal ligament.
